Description of V Neodymium Magnet
V Neodymium magnets, known for their extreme strength and durability, are made from an alloy of neodymium, iron, and boron. These rare earth magnets stand out due to their exceptional magnetic properties and versatile applications in various industries. As technology continues to evolve, the demand for high-performance magnets increases, making V Neodymium magnets a critical component in modern design and engineering.

Applications of V Neodymium Magnets
The applications of V Neodymium magnets span numerous sectors:
- Electronics: Used in speakers, microphones, and hard drives, they enhance the performance of electronic devices.
- Manufacturing: V Neodymium magnets are employed in automated machinery and conveyor systems for efficient materials handling.
- Medical Equipment: In MRI machines and other medical devices, these magnets play a crucial role in diagnostics.
- Toys and Crafts: Popular in educational kits and DIY projects, V Neodymium magnets stimulate creativity and innovation.
